Wool is the most common suit fabric and comes in two main yarn varieties: worsted (where the fibres are combed before spinning) and woollen (non-combed). The synthetic fibers are bad at letting moisture pass through, so unless youre into looking and feeling like you just got back from the sauna, youll be better off with natural fabrics like wool, cashmere, cotton, linen, or silk. If its machine made, it is very regular, and it looks about the same as it does in the front. Common wool types include tweed, flannel, cashmere, merino and worsted. Polyester produces more fabric shine compared to wool and cotton, making the suit look cheap. You can identify handmade buttonhole by flipping over the buttonhole from the back, and if its irregular, it is handmade. Most quality suits are made out of a hundred percent wool, the problem is, manufacturers can sometimes add one or two percent of an artificial fiber and still call it a hundred percent. Polyester is a synthetic petroleum-based fiber, meaning it is made from a carbon-intensive (and non-renewable) resource. Another quality option for buttons are corozo buttons; they come from a palm tree, and they have a slightly inconsistent color, and theyre not regular like a machine made button so you can distinguish them.
